Transaction 324462607349c46b8bbc3ed5c1b80d51794d15adb40d169e4e390cf51eebb728
1 Input
1 Output
-
324462607349c46b8bbc3ed5c1b80d51794d15adb40d169e4e390cf51eebb728:0
- value
- 408236
- script pubkey
- OP_0 OP_PUSHBYTES_20 15e3be84e504f26a411ae1e7a8aa96ff3e55d955
- address
- bc1qzh3map89qnex5sg6u8n6325klul9tk24j7x0d5